vimarsana.com
Home
Niagara On The Lake Farm Wine Shop
Top Locations Tagged with Niagara On The Lake Farm Wine Shop
Niagara On The Lake Farm Wine Shop in Canada - /Wine-shop near Niagara On The Lake
1). Sunnybrook Farm Estate Winery Niagara On The Lake On Canada
vimarsana © 2020. All Rights Reserved.